Hua Tuo and Ma Fei Powder
|
-
-
Hua Tuo was an excellent practitioner in the Eastern Han Dynasty (25-220).
-
 - He was renowned for his medical skills, especially in surgery. He invented a narcotic formula “Ma Fei Powder” and used it in successful operation on removal of abdominal masses.
-
 - At the time he used the narcotic, surgeons in the West used stick to knock patients down to perform operation. This anesthesia medication invented by Hua Tuo was earlier by about 1600-1700 years compared with Western anesthesia (ether was firstly publically used as anesthesia in 1848 by William T.G.Morton).
-
-
Besides, Hua Tuo designed aerobic exercises mimicking the movements of five animals: tiger, deer, bear, ape and bird. It was called Wu Qin Xi (the Five Animal-mimic Frolics). Practicing it regularly can promote the flow of blood, increase strength, improve body’s flexibility and coordination. It can also make people feel sober and cheerful. Thus, it is practiced to keep fit and prevent diseases.
